Sinus-atrial reentrant tachycardia can be treated by physical therapy, drug therapy, surgical treatment and other methods.

How to treat sinus atrial reentrant tachycardia

1. Physical therapy

patients expectoration massage carotid sinus, stimulate vagus nerve, to terminate the attack of sinus-atrial reentrant tachycardia.

2. Drug therapy

patients can be prescribed propranolol, atenolol, metoprolol and other drugs to reduce heart rate. Patients with obvious symptoms can be prescribed verapamil, diltiazem, nifedipine and other drugs to inhibit sinus node, slow sinus frequency, thus improving symptoms.

How to treat sinus atrial reentrant tachycardia

3. Surgical treatment

patients can also be through radiofrequency ablation, local myocardial degeneration or necrosis, can cure sinus-atrial reentrant tachycardia.
